How do you find the vertex if the equation is given ingiven in factored form?
lidiya [134]
If the equation is given in factored form and the roots are real, then you can identify the x-coordinate of the vertex by averaging the 2 root values.  For example, if the roots are -2 and 5, the x-coord. of the vertex is (-2+5)/2, or 3/2.

Once you have this x value, subst. the value into the given equation to calculate y.  Then write the vertex as (x,y).

Find all values of x that are NOT in the domain of h.
Firlakuza [10]

Answer:

if x=-1 then its is NOT in the domain of h.

Step-by-step explanation:

Domain is the set of values for which the function is defined.

we are given the function

h(x) = x + 1 / x^2 + 2x + 1

h(x) = x+1 /x^2+x+x+1

h(x) = x+1/x(x+1)+1(x+1)

h(x) = x+1/(x+1)(x+1)

h(x) = x+1/(x+1)^2

So, the function h(x) is defined when x ≠ -1

Its is not defined when x=-1

So, if x=-1 then its is NOT in the domain of h.
